**Q: Where did the old reset-token logic go after the password flow revamp?**

A: Good question for the sync — the Fernholt team ripped out the legacy token table and moved everything to short-lived signed links. The old fallback path is archived, not deleted, in the Coppervane vault in case rollback is needed. If you need it this week, unlock it with the recovery passphrase below.

strongbox words: druvan-lamys-eliius-jorax-istox-soreth-ulays-gilix-ralix-oliiel-norwyn-casvan-praius

Q: Why does the Murellin Hall audio-guide app lose playback position after an update? A: The position cache is cleared when the exhibit manifest changes. For the weekly eng sync: the fix ships behind a flag next sprint. If the encrypted manifest store needs manual recovery during rollout, on-call should unlock it with the passphrase that follows.

strongbox words: holax-rusax-jorath-aldeth

**Q: Why did the podcast feed validator flag my release even though the feed plays fine?**

A: Playing fine isn't the bar — Castcheck enforces the stricter spec our distribution partners require, so things like missing episode GUIDs or oversized artwork will block a release even when players shrug them off. Don't override the gate without checking the error class first. The full list of validation rules and their severity levels is on the page below.

runbook for tagug-hafog: https://jira.lumiclabs.internal/projects/pages/pages/9773c0d8